Mitsubishi Encoder Signal Architecture & Diagnostic Protocol

Mitsubishi Electric servo systems utilize proprietary serial feedback communications across their Melservo-J3, J4, and J5 amplifier platforms (matching MELDAS and M800/M80 CNC systems). Understanding the difference between high-resolution optical disk encoders (e.g., 22-bit to 26-bit absolute feedback) and magnetic absolute feedback mechanisms is vital when troubleshooting signal loss, noise interference, or multi-turn battery discharge errors.

Absolute optical encoders utilize micro-etched glass disks illuminated by specialized vertical-cavity surface-emitting lasers (VCSEL) paired with custom ASIC sensors. When operating in high-vibration CNC lathe turrets or 5-axis gantry mills, mechanical shock can degrade optical alignment, resulting in recurring drive alarm codes.

22-Bit to 26-Bit Resolution

Provides up to 67,108,864 pulses per revolution. Delivers silky smooth position loop interpolation, eliminating micro-chatter on high-gloss mold finishing operations.

SSCNET III/H High-Speed Fiber

Optical bus communication shields position data from electromagnetic interference generated by nearby high-frequency spindle drives and plasma cutters.

Non-Volatile Battery Backup

Multi-turn position retention powered by supercapacitors and low-leakage lithium batteries keeps absolute machine position stored during power-off states.

Common Mitsubishi Encoder Alarm Codes & San Francisco Field Resolution

Alarm Code Description / Fault Condition Root Cause Analysis Recommended Field Action
Alarm 16 (AL.16) Encoder Initial Communication Error Cable disconnection, damaged serial line transceiver, or corrupted encoder ID memory chip. Inspect CN2 cable connectors. Test line driver voltage (5.0V ±0.25V). Replace encoder unit if transceiver is blown.
Alarm 20 (AL.20) Encoder Normal Communication Error High EMI noise pickup, broken shield ground, or optical disk misalignment during high acceleration. Verify grounding ring continuity. Check for coolant ingress into encoder housing. Replace with IP67 rated original OSA encoder.
Alarm 25 (AL.25) Absolute Position Lost Lithium battery voltage dropped below 2.8V during machine downtime or extended holiday shutdown. Replace ER6V / MR-BAT3V1SET battery. Perform zero-point homing setup via CNC control parameters.
Alarm 32 (AL.32) Overcurrent / Encoder Power Short Internal short circuit within the encoder PCB or pin short circuit in connection cable. Isolate cable from motor frame. Check resistance across pin A/B power rails. Swap encoder unit immediately.

How do I verify if my Mitsubishi encoder fault is caused by the encoder or the feedback cable?
First, check drive alarm codes (e.g., AL.16 or AL.20). Measure the supply voltage across the CN2 connector terminals (Pins A and B) to ensure 5.0V DC ±5% is reaching the encoder. Inspect the flex-rated cable for insulation breaks or pin strain near the cable strain relief. Swapping the suspected cable with a known functional axis cable will confirm if the line driver inside the encoder optical head has sustained electrical damage.
Can I replace an legacy OSA series encoder with an updated HG series motor encoder?
Encoder pinouts and communication baud rates differ across Mitsubishi system generations (e.g., MELDAS 500 vs. M80 series). While physical mechanical adapters may fit, signal protocols (SSCNET vs SSCNET III/H) require specific encoder model matching. Send your motor nameplate photo and drive model number to our engineering desk, and we will cross-reference the exact approved drop-in replacement SKU.
What is the standard procedure after replacing an absolute encoder to clear AL.25?
When replacing an absolute encoder, position memory is reset. To clear AL.25 (Absolute Position Lost), install a fresh backup battery (MR-BAT3V1SET), restore control parameters via the CNC operator panel, and perform the zero-point baseline homing sequence (Absolute Position Reference Setting).
